How to Access Live Departure Information for Dubai Terminal 3
Okay, so now you know why it's important, but how do you actually get your hands on this precious live departure information? Thankfully, Dubai Airport offers several convenient ways to stay in the loop:
1. Dubai Airports Official Website
The Dubai Airports official website (https://www.dubaiairports.ae/) is your go-to source for the most accurate and up-to-date information. Here’s how to find the live departure details:
- Head to the website and navigate to the "Flights" or "Departures" section. The layout is generally user-friendly, but you might need to hunt around slightly depending on website updates. Look for keywords like "Flight Status" or "Departure Timetable."
- Select Terminal 3 from the terminal options. This is crucial! Dubai International Airport has multiple terminals, so make sure you're looking at the right one.
- Enter the flight number or destination. You can search by either, which is handy if you don't have the flight number immediately available.
- Hit "Search" or "Submit." The website will then display a table showing all live departures matching your search criteria. This usually includes flight number, destination, scheduled departure time, estimated departure time, gate number, and flight status (e.g., "On Time," "Delayed," "Cancelled," "Boarding").

3. Flight Tracking Websites and Apps
Besides the official channels, several third-party flight tracking websites and apps can also provide live departure information for Dubai Terminal 3. Popular options include:
- FlightAware (https://flightaware.com/)
- FlightStats (https://www.flightstats.com/)
- Plane Finder (https://planefinder.net/)
These platforms aggregate flight data from various sources, offering a comprehensive overview of flight schedules and status. However, it's always a good idea to double-check the information against the official Dubai Airports channels to ensure accuracy.

Decoding Departure Information: What Does It All Mean?
Okay, so you've got your live departure information in front of you. But what does it all mean? Let's break down some common terms you might encounter:
- Scheduled Departure Time: This is the original, planned departure time for your flight.
- Estimated Departure Time (EDT): This is the airline's best estimate of when your flight will actually depart, taking into account any delays.
- Gate: This is the gate number where you need to go to board your flight. Pay close attention to gate changes!
- Status: This indicates the current status of your flight. Common statuses include:
- On Time: The flight is expected to depart as scheduled.
- Delayed: The flight is delayed.
- Cancelled: The flight has been cancelled.
- Boarding: Passengers are currently boarding the flight.
- Final Call: This is the last call for passengers to board the flight.
- Departed: The flight has already departed.
Tips for a Smooth Departure from Dubai Terminal 3
Alright, here are some pro tips to help you navigate Dubai Terminal 3 like a seasoned traveler:
- Arrive early: Dubai International Airport is a busy place, so it's always best to arrive at least 3 hours before your scheduled departure time. This will give you plenty of time to check in, go through security, and get to your gate without rushing.
- Check your baggage allowance: Make sure you know your airline's baggage allowance and any restrictions on what you can carry in your checked baggage and carry-on luggage.
- Be prepared for security: Have your boarding pass and passport ready, and remove any liquids, gels, and electronic devices from your carry-on luggage. Follow the instructions of the security staff.
- Take advantage of airport amenities: Dubai Terminal 3 offers a wide range of amenities, including shops, restaurants, lounges, and free Wi-Fi. Take advantage of these amenities to relax and unwind before your flight.
